- there are ten students stand before you ,each student has unique ID in range between 1 to 10,let three students whose ID are 1,2,3 seperately Stay together and other seven students stay without order, what probablity does that arrangement happen?
Above all, the three students can be regard as a part of those student , all students can be placed in eight position include that part and the other seven students; so the number of permutations with that arrangement is 8 ! 3 ! 8!3! 8!3! and the number of whole samples is 10 ! 10! 10!.
according to the classical probability,the probability of that arrangement is 8 ! 3 ! 10 ! \frac {8!3!}{10!} 10!8!3!.
